Revisiting this, I think that it may have been converted to the 'It's a Knockout' theme with just the footballers kicking the swinging ball at targets being original, and the TV show link backflash and top sign added later on when the show was popular viewing in the 1970s.

In the '80s I used to operate a machine by Sega where you flipped coins up into targets, in a wider cabinet to this but with sufficient similarities to cabinet design and build as this one to match it.
Sega usually had their rectangular screen printed aluminium label fastened to the backs of cabinets glued in place, sometimes with a nail in each corner, usually bottom corner of the cabinet at the back, and not top centre where you may first think.

SEGA's 1968 Mini Futbol is a clone of Minisoccer Ltd's 1964 Minisoccer and SEGA's 1970 Soccer is a clone of Crompton's 1967 Star Soccer - both British patented table games, which have little in common with It's a Knockout.
